Block
#13,220,372
12w
8 txs366,477 confs
Transactions
8
Total Output
₳86,655.05
$13.23K
Fees
₳1.7
Size
8.29 KB
8,486 bytes
Details
Hash
ce76fbc1a9db88fb43d3159d10c4b9a41f96d8207a4af83a483a078b0ce91e73
Epoch / Slot
Epoch 621 · slot 183,195,794 · epoch-slot 286,994
Timestamp
12w · Sun, 29 Mar 2026 05:28:05 GMT
Block producer
VRF key
vrf_vk1m…eqfxx09t
Op cert
8312df60…f6cb28af
Op cert counter
14